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Piscina(s) en Woburn

Cuál es el apartamento con Piscina(s) más barato en Woburn?

Actualmente el apartamento con Piscina(s) más accequible en Woburn está en Beacon Village listado en $2,060.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Woburn?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Woburn es $3,760.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) más grande en Woburn?

A día de hoy el apartamento con Piscina(s) y más metros cuadrados en Woburn una unidad de 2,310 a partir de $2,802 en Bell Reading Commons.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Woburn?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Woburn es actualmente de 700 sq ft.
